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about mortgage lending in Saco, ME

What are the current mortgage rates like for homebuyers in Saco, Maine?

Mortgage rates in Saco typically align with national averages but can be influenced by local market conditions. Currently, rates for 30-year fixed mortgages in the area range from the mid-6% to low-7% range, though this varies by lender and borrower qualifications. It's wise to compare offers from both local Maine banks and national lenders operating in the area.

Are there any first-time homebuyer programs specifically available in Saco?

Yes, Saco homebuyers can access MaineHousing's First Home Loan Program, which offers competitive interest rates and down payment assistance. Additionally, some local lenders may offer special programs for Saco residents, particularly those working in essential services like education or healthcare. These programs often feature lower down payment requirements and more flexible credit guidelines.

How does Saco's coastal location affect mortgage lending requirements?

Properties in Saco's coastal zones may require additional flood insurance, which lenders typically mandate for mortgages in designated flood zones. This can increase your monthly housing costs significantly. Before making an offer, verify if the property is in a FEMA flood zone and factor in flood insurance premiums when calculating your budget.

What unique closing costs should I expect when getting a mortgage in Saco?

Beyond standard closing costs, Saco homebuyers should budget for Maine's real estate transfer tax, which is split between buyer and seller at $2.20 per $1,000 of sale price. You'll also encounter typical Maine title insurance fees and potentially higher attorney fees than in some other states, as Maine typically requires attorney involvement in real estate transactions.

How competitive is the mortgage pre-approval process in Saco's housing market?

Given Saco's desirable location and competitive housing market, having a strong pre-approval is crucial. Local sellers often prioritize offers with pre-approvals from reputable Maine lenders who understand the local market dynamics. Working with a lender familiar with Saco's specific appraisal considerations and market trends can strengthen your offer significantly.

Finding Your Key: A Guide to Private Mortgage Lenders in Saco, ME

Searching for "private mortgage lenders near me" in Saco often means you're looking for a financing path that's a bit different from the traditional bank route. In our unique coastal community, where housing inventory can be tight and competition steady, understanding your full range of mortgage options is a powerful advantage. Private mortgage lenders, also known as non-QM or hard money lenders, can be the solution for buyers with complex financial situations, self-employment income common in Maine's entrepreneurial landscape, or those seeking to close quickly on a unique property.

In the Saco housing market, private lenders offer distinct flexibility. Perhaps you're a contractor or small business owner whose tax returns don't fully reflect your earning potential—a common scenario in Maine. A private lender may focus more on your overall assets and the property's value rather than strict W-2 income history. This can be crucial for buying a charming but quirky older home in the historic downtown or a fixer-upper in one of Saco's established neighborhoods, properties that might not pass a conventional appraiser's rigid scrutiny. Their faster underwriting process can also help you present a stronger, cash-like offer in a competitive situation.

However, navigating this landscape requires local savvy. First, understand that "private" doesn't mean anonymous. You should seek out established, licensed lenders familiar with Maine's real estate laws and the specific valuation trends in York County. Their knowledge of local property types—from riverfront homes to suburban developments—is invaluable. Always verify their credentials with the Maine Bureau of Consumer Credit Protection.

Your actionable first step is to clearly define *why* you need a private lender. Is it due to non-traditional income, a recent credit event, or the need for a rapid renovation loan? With that clarity, start your search by asking for referrals from local real estate agents who specialize in investment properties or complex sales. They often have vetted networks. Also, consult with a Saco-based real estate attorney; they can review loan terms and ensure the agreement complies with Maine regulations.

Crucially, weigh the trade-offs. Private loans in Maine often come with higher interest rates and shorter terms than conventional 30-year fixed mortgages. Have a clear exit strategy, such as refinancing to a conventional loan after improving your credit or renovating the property. Don't overlook Maine Housing's First Home Loan Program; if you qualify, it offers fantastic rates and down payment assistance. A private lender might be your bridge to eventually qualifying for such a program.

For the right buyer in Saco, a private mortgage lender isn't just a last resort—it can be a strategic tool to unlock a home that seems out of reach. By doing your homework, seeking local expertise, and understanding the costs, you can make an informed decision that helps you secure your place in our wonderful community.
